  • Naropa Hosts the 4X4 Reading Series
    Naropa University, Denver University, Colorado State University, and University of Colorado at Boulder participate in the 4x4 Reading Series, where MFA students from each creative writing program meet twice a semester to give a reading on the host campus. Naropa’s MFA students are nominated and selected by consensus at faculty meetings.

  • Black Maria Film Festival
    Since 1981, the annual Black Maria Film and Video Festival, an international juried competition and award tour, has been fulfilling its mission to advocate, exhibit and reward cutting edge works from independent film and videomakers. The festival is known for its national public exhibition program, which features a variety of bold contemporary works drawn from the annual collection of 50 award winning films and videos. In conjunction with the University of Colorado at Boulder’s Film Studies Department, Naropa University will be hosting this renowned festival.

  • Lit at Lunch: with Rusty Morrison and Omnidawn Publishing
    Rusty Morrison’s manuscript the true keeps calm biding its story won The Ahsahta Press Sawtooth Poetry Prize and will be published in January 2008. This manuscript also won the 2007 Poetry Society of America’s Alice Fay Di Castagnola Award. Morrison’s first poetry collection, Whethering, won the Colorado Prize for Poetry in 2004. She is a contributing editor for Poetry Flash and co-publisher of Omnidawn Publishing, which perceives “poetry as a vital means of awakening mind from the narcotizing agencies of our capitalist culture: that such a ‘dawn’ing is possible.”

  • Fence Books: Reading with Rebecca Wolff, Cathy Wagner & others TBA
    Rebecca Wolff is the editor of Fence Books and Fence Magazine, a journal of poetry, fiction, art, and criticism. Her books include Manderley, selected by Robert Pinsky for the National Poetry Series, and Figment. Cathy Wagner is the author of Miss America and Macular Hole, both by Fence Books. Recently Wagner and Wolff edited the anthology Not for Mothers Only : Contemporary Poems on Child-Getting and Child Rearing
